I have Leopard Geckos, Crested Geckos and Bearded Dragons.

For a first time lizard keeper, I'd recommend all of these above.

Leopard Geckos stay small, diet consists of crickets and mealworms, needs a hot side of the cage around 85-88 degrees F and are easy to handle, fun to watch and can be social to an extent.

Crested Geckos also stay small, they tolerate handling very well, diet consists of Repashy's Crested Gecko diet which is a powder based food and can be kept at room temperature (65-75, anything over 80 could be deadly). They are by far the easiest and cutest in my opinion.

Bearded Dragons are a little more complex but are VERY worth it. They are more social than geckos, they each have their own personalities, males will Bob their head at other dragons and females will wave their arms slowly in reply. They seem to enjoy human contact and are VERY tolerant of handling. They need UV lighting, a warm side about 85F with a basking spot of about 100-110F. Their diet consists of Crickets, meal worms, Silk worms, and feeder roaches along with a daily salad (Collard Greens, Dandelion Greens, Endive, Escarole, kale, Spaghetti squash, Green Peas, carrot, parsnips, NO LETTUCE)
